ZIP Code 29720: frequently asked questions
- What is the median home value in ZIP Code 29720?
- The median home value in ZIP Code 29720 is $245,500, higher than 60% of U.S. ZIP codes.
- How much is property tax in ZIP Code 29720?
- The median annual property tax in ZIP Code 29720 is $1,207, an effective rate of 0% of home value.
- Is ZIP Code 29720 expensive to live in?
- Homes in ZIP Code 29720 cost about 3.9× the median household income, higher than 73% of U.S. ZIP codes.
- What is the average rent in ZIP Code 29720?
- The median gross rent in ZIP Code 29720 is $891 a month, near the U.S. ZIP codes median.
- How much have home prices grown in ZIP Code 29720?
- Home prices in ZIP Code 29720 have moved 59% over the past five years (0.82% in the past year), per the FHFA House Price Index.
- What is the weather like in ZIP Code 29720?
- ZIP Code 29720 averages 61.2°F year-round, summer highs near 88.8°F, winter lows around 33.8°F (NOAA 1991–2020 normals). It sees about 2.6 inches of snow a year.
- Is ZIP Code 29720 at risk of flooding or natural disasters?
- ZIP Code 29720's FEMA National Risk Index score is 73.2 (higher than 60% of U.S. ZIP codes). Its greatest modeled natural hazard is tornado.
